Dialogues of Contradiction: Low-Income Students and the Transition to College
Colyar, Julia E.
Metropolitan Universities, v22 n3 p83-97 2012
In this paper, I explore the experiences of low-income students in their first semester of college. While much of the literature relating to low-income students focuses on attainment measures, this study uses qualitative tools to better understand students' subjective experiences related to relationships with family, academic self-confidence, campus support, and class status. I explore these themes using Bakhtin's dialogic framework, an approach that recognizes the complexity of social interactions and self-definition.
